Comics & Beers Event
🍺 “Comics and Beer: Horror Comics Spooktacular” takes place 12–5pm on Saturday 18 April 2026 at Haus On The Hill in Hanover, Brighton, with free entry. Expect 10,000+ comics from 50p, a “pay what you like” graphic novel stall from editor/writer Tim Pilcher, and creator ILYA selling his latest book, Romo the Wolf Boy. Nevs Coleman plans to bring his zine Titti Graffiti #2, and the Smallest Bookshop in Brighton will be selling a wide range of sci‑fi books.
There’ll be comics from all eras, plus mags, fanzines, artwork – and it’s all in a pub. Full Event Details
Local School Run Safety Enforcement
🚘 From September, Brighton & Hove City Council will pilot camera enforcement on three School Streets near Queen’s Park, Hangleton and West Hove / Hove Junior schools. The cameras will enforce existing restrictions on motor vehicles during drop-off and pick-up times, aiming to cut traffic, dodgy parking and boost walking, cycling and scooting.
Volunteers and school staff will be freed up as the council takes on enforcement, and nearby residents will get full info before the new school year. School Streets Schemes
